Introduction to Production Execution Systems (MES)
In these days’s quickly-paced production setting, operational effectiveness is paramount. A manufacturing execution procedure (MES) stands to be a important component for achieving this performance. Outlined as a comprehensive, dynamic software program method, an MES is meant to watch, observe, document, and Regulate the process of producing items—from Uncooked resources to finished products and solutions. As makers look for to further improve productivity and competitiveness, understanding the worth, capabilities, and advantages of MES becomes important.
Definition and Value
A producing execution method is often a computer software solution that provides crucial details about output processes. It serves being a bridge amongst the organization resource arranging (ERP) units, which control broader business enterprise functionalities, as well as the machinery and instruments on the manufacturing flooring. By integrating these things, MES helps companies enhance operations, streamline workflows, and lower operational prices while improving visibility throughout the creation landscape.
The value of MES can not be overstated. As brands grapple with rising expenses, fluctuating demand, and more and more intricate creation processes, the insights provided by MES can cause improved choice-creating, far better resource allocation, and enhanced quality of products. Furthermore, within an period emphasizing sensible production and Business four.0, applying an MES is usually viewed as a foundational move towards modernization and competitiveness.

MES vs. ERP: Comprehension the Distinctions
When the two MES and ERP methods capture and examine details to help decision-making, the scope and functionalities of such units are notably various. MES is largely centered on real-time Handle of producing procedures, overseeing output schedules, high quality management, and source allocation with the store ground amount. In distinction, ERP systems offer broader organizational management, integrating knowledge across all small business capabilities together with finance, supply chain, and human resources.
This distinction highlights the complementary mother nature of both methods. A highly effective MES implementation can increase ERP capabilities by making certain that manufacturing info is precisely reflected and used throughout the Corporation, bringing about extra educated strategic selections.
